Hey,
I am using a real Nintendo Wii mote black (with motion Plus) and a real Nintendo black nunchuck.

While playing games (Monster Hunter Tri, Trauma Center) the Nunchuk will sporadically stop working. Unplugging the nunchuk from the wii mote and plugging it back in resolves the problem temporarily but a while later (could be 2 minutes could be 45 minutes) the nunchuk stops working again. Have tested on a regular Wii and works fine without this issue and am using the latest revision of Dolphin...

Any thoughts ?
